BIOGRAPHY
IDOL-X has been evolving since 1999, originally a side project of Logan Mader and Mark Hunt. The heart of Idol X lies within Logan and Mark’s passion to create music coupled with their undying work ethic. Using music as their drug of choice, they began writing songs on various tours, still sweating after a night’s performance. This is the same drive that sends them into the studio to record for twelve hours or more at a time.

Idol-X is accessible rock that has a unique style of its own. Logan’s introspective lyrics and marketable vocal style, paired up with Marks uplifting guitar riffs and memorable melodies run parallel to the great song writing style of U2 and The Goo Goo Dolls.

Logan breathed life into the project when he wrote and sang the lyrics to the song “Wounded” bringing his vocal potential into full effect. He recorded all drum tracks as well as engineered and produced all the Idol-X songs up to date. Previously a respected guitarist in the hard rock and nu-metal scene, he played guitar in bands such as Machine Head, SoulFly, and most recent Medication. His music style has evolved to the next level with Idol-X.

Mark sets the foundation for the Idol-X songs using acoustic and light distortion settings as well as a touch of keyboards. Mark’s past endeavors include guitarist for hard rock bands such as A Day In The Life and Medication. Each song is in a different guitar tuning and represents a person or event that has affected his life in some way. Idol-X closely reflects who Mark is today.

Although Idol X began with Logan and Mark, they have created an eclectic line up to provide an intoxicating live show and add to the creative song writing process.
